Happy Belated Birthday to Jeremy Kushnier! Jeremy celebrated his birthday on September 30–which was also the final Curran Theatre performance for the SF/Chicago Jersey Boys Company!

Before starring as Tommy DeVito in the SF/Chicago JB Company, Jeremy took Broadway by storm in his first leading role as Ren (the Kevin Bacon role) in Footloose in 1998. He later played Roger in Rent on Broadway. Jeremy was born and raised in Winnipeg, Manitoba, Canada and received training with the Royal Winnipeg Ballet and the Winnipeg School of Performing Arts. In 1990, Kushnier performed in the revue Say It With Music. Five years later, he was cast in the Toronto production of The Who’s Tommy and later toured with the production.
